Valve with force generating element
Abstract:
Embodiments of a force generating element that can broaden the application of valves and, in particular, pilot-operated valves to include applications that have extreme operating temperatures. These improvements forgo use of o-rings (and like elastomeric devices) in lieu of more durable and robust seals (e.g., metal-to-metal contact). Rather, as discussed more below, the valves incorporate a force generating element that ensures contact between components to form appropriate seals that allow the cylinder to maintain pressure, despite dimensional changes in the structure of the valve.
